如何利用Hyperf框架实现高效接口鉴权机制?

2026-03-27 04:350阅读0评论SEO基础
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1197个文字,预计阅读时间需要5分钟。

如何利用Hyperf框架实现高效接口鉴权机制?

如何使用Hyperf框架进行接口鉴权?接口鉴权是Web应用开发中的一个重要安全性问题,它可以保护我们的接口不被未授权的用户访问。

在使用Hyperf框架开发接口时,我们可以利用Hyperf提供的鉴权机制来确保接口的安全性。以下是实现接口鉴权的基本步骤:

1. 安装Hyperf框架:首先,确保你的开发环境已经安装了Hyperf框架。

2. 配置鉴权中间件:在Hyperf中,你可以通过配置文件来启用鉴权中间件。例如,在`config/middleware.php`中添加以下配置:

php 'auth'=> [ Hyperf\Contract\Middleware\AuthenticationMiddleware::class, ],

3. 实现鉴权策略:创建一个鉴权策略类,继承自`Hyperf\Authorization\AuthorizationStrategy`。在这个类中,实现`authenticate`方法来验证用户身份。

阅读全文
标签:框架

本文共计1197个文字,预计阅读时间需要5分钟。

如何利用Hyperf框架实现高效接口鉴权机制?

如何使用Hyperf框架进行接口鉴权?接口鉴权是Web应用开发中的一个重要安全性问题,它可以保护我们的接口不被未授权的用户访问。

在使用Hyperf框架开发接口时,我们可以利用Hyperf提供的鉴权机制来确保接口的安全性。以下是实现接口鉴权的基本步骤:

1. 安装Hyperf框架:首先,确保你的开发环境已经安装了Hyperf框架。

2. 配置鉴权中间件:在Hyperf中,你可以通过配置文件来启用鉴权中间件。例如,在`config/middleware.php`中添加以下配置:

php 'auth'=> [ Hyperf\Contract\Middleware\AuthenticationMiddleware::class, ],

3. 实现鉴权策略:创建一个鉴权策略类,继承自`Hyperf\Authorization\AuthorizationStrategy`。在这个类中,实现`authenticate`方法来验证用户身份。

阅读全文
标签:框架